Description
House located at 2N101 Linda Carol Stream, Illinois 60188. It has 3 beds, 3 bathrooms, and is 3013 square feet. The property was built in 1963. 2N101 Linda Carol Stream, Illinois 60188 is in the Carol Stream neighborhood. Carol Stream, and Confidential Commercial Listings are nearby neighbourhoods.